Homeassistant 燃气锅炉信息采集教程

引言

欢迎来到本篇教程,如果你是一名刚入行的开发者,对于如何实现在Homeassistant平台上进行燃气锅炉信息采集感到困惑,那么你来对地方了。我将以一名经验丰富的开发者的身份,带领你一步步完成这个任务。

整体流程

首先,让我们来看一下整个流程的步骤。

步骤 描述
步骤1 安装Homeassistant平台
步骤2 配置Homeassistant平台
步骤3 连接燃气锅炉设备
步骤4 采集燃气锅炉的信息
步骤5 显示燃气锅炉信息

下面,让我们逐步来完成每一步所需要做的事情。

步骤1:安装Homeassistant平台

首先,你需要安装Homeassistant平台。Homeassistant是一个开源的智能家居平台,用于控制和自动化各种设备和系统。

你可以按照Homeassistant官方文档的指引进行安装,它提供了各种不同的安装方式,包括Docker、树莓派等。

步骤2:配置Homeassistant平台

安装完成后,你需要配置Homeassistant平台以连接到你的燃气锅炉设备。首先,打开Homeassistant的配置文件,通常位于~/.homeassistant/configuration.yaml

在配置文件中,你需要添加一个新的组件来支持燃气锅炉设备。你可以在configuration.yaml的末尾添加以下代码:

sensor:
  - platform: YOUR_GAS_BOILER_PLATFORM
    name: YOUR_GAS_BOILER_NAME
    host: YOUR_GAS_BOILER_HOST
    port: YOUR_GAS_BOILER_PORT

请将YOUR_GAS_BOILER_PLATFORM替换为你的燃气锅炉设备所使用的平台,YOUR_GAS_BOILER_NAME替换为你想要给燃气锅炉设备起的名字,YOUR_GAS_BOILER_HOST替换为燃气锅炉设备的IP地址,YOUR_GAS_BOILER_PORT替换为燃气锅炉设备的端口号。

步骤3:连接燃气锅炉设备

接下来,你需要连接燃气锅炉设备。根据你使用的燃气锅炉设备所用的平台,你可能需要执行一些特定的连接步骤。请参考你所使用的平台的文档以获取详细的连接指南。

步骤4:采集燃气锅炉的信息

一旦你成功连接到燃气锅炉设备,你就可以开始采集燃气锅炉的信息了。在Homeassistant平台上,你可以使用传感器(sensor)组件来实现这个功能。

在你的配置文件中添加的燃气锅炉传感器组件已经创建了一个实体,你可以通过这个实体来访问燃气锅炉的信息。例如,你可以通过以下代码来获取燃气锅炉的温度信息:

sensor:
  - platform: YOUR_GAS_BOILER_PLATFORM
    name: YOUR_GAS_BOILER_NAME
    host: YOUR_GAS_BOILER_HOST
    port: YOUR_GAS_BOILER_PORT
    monitored_conditions:
      - temperature

步骤5:显示燃气锅炉信息

最后,你可以在Homeassistant平台上显示燃气锅炉的信息。通过使用Homeassistant提供的界面或自定义面板,你可以轻松地将燃气锅